05/11/2023, 2:49 PMpublicAccessCidrs
limits the Kubernetes API server endpoint access to the specified CIDR blocks, If those blocks do not allow access from within the VPC, the nodes can’t join the cluster. To allow access to the Kubernetes API from inside VPC you can set endpointPrivateAccess
to true
.
More details in https://docs.aws.amazon.com/eks/latest/APIReference/API_VpcConfigRequest.htmlgray-electrician-97832
